PPR vs PVC pipe comparison
Introduction PPR and PVC aren’t competitors. They solve fundamentally different problems — and once you understand the dividing line, the choice becomes obvious for every single application.The following article will help you understand which type of pipe, PPR or PVC, is superior in terms of temperature, cost, and applications, and in which areas it excels. Temperature: The Deciding Factor If there’s one number that splits these two materials, it’s 60°C (140°F). Below that line, PVC and PPR both work. Above it, PVC is out. Period. PPR handles continuous operating temperatures up to 70°C (158°F) at standard pressure ratings, with short-term spikes to 95°C (203°F) without structural failure. That’s why you see PPR in every hot water riser, central heating loop, and industrial hot-process line across Europe and…

CPVC vs PVC pipe & fittings comparison
The Correct Selection of CPVC and PVC Applications CPVC is PVC that’s been through an additional chlorination process — and that chemical difference buys you roughly 33°C of extra temperature headroom. For hot water systems, it’s the difference between a pipe that works and a pipe that softens. For chemical processing, it means resistance to substances that would attack standard PVC within months. But that performance comes at a price. Here’s when CPVC is worth it — and when PVC is the smarter call. Where PVC pipe Stops and CPVC pipe Keeps Going PVC pipe & fittings:maximum continuous service temperature is 60°C (140°F). Above that, the material softens, pressure ratings derate sharply, and long-term structural integrity becomes unreliable. For cold water, drainage, and ambient-temperature industrial fluids, that’s…

PVC Ball Valve vs Butterfly Valve
Which One Actually Fits Your Project? Ball valves seal tight. Butterfly valves regulate flow. That’s the one-sentence answer most engineers will give you. But the real decision comes down to application specifics — pipe diameter, operating pressure, how often you need to cycle the valve, and whether anyone will need to service it five years from now. Here’s how to make the call without guessing. The Fundamental Trade-Off: Seal Quality vs Flow Control PVC ball valves use a machined sphere with a bore through the center. Quarter-turn rotation aligns the bore with the pipe for full flow, or blocks it completely for shutoff. The ball seats against PTFE or EPDM seals on both sides. When closed, there’s essentially zero leakage…
